I’ve been excited to try mochi donuts for a while now and finally got my chance to. We got 6 different flavors to try. Biscoff, red velvet, churro, cosmic brownie, ube/taro, and black sesame. I didn’t know this but the flavor actually comes from the different icing and not from the donut itself. The donut texture was nice and chewy and I had varying thoughts on the flavors. I didn’t think I’d like the biscoff but it was actually our favorite. The flavor really came through and reminded us of maple pancakes. The churro tasted exactly like a regular churro but more chewy. Red velvet tasted like regular cake with the frosting. The cosmic brownie tasted just like a regular chocolate coated donut. The black sesame had a surprisingly strong sesame flavor. The ube/taro flavor didn’t come through as much and tasted mainly of frosting. Most of them were fine but I would definitely come back for the biscoff.
We also got drinks. Both of us got milk teas with cream cheese. Unfortunately we were both very disappointed by them as they tasted mainly of just milk. This could have been an error on our part when we ordered them but just keep it in mind if you plan on getting one.
